    I had to teach my wife the same thing. She was used to smoking cigarettes from her younger days and was trying to inhale the cigars and almost puked \

    The way I got her to understand was (I think this was mentioned above) is to suck with your cheeks. I also told her it is like drinking from a straw. When you drink with a straw you do not immediately swallow the drink. You draw the drink (or in this case smoke) into your mouth very similar to sucking on a straw. Allow the smoke to linger in you mouth for a bit then blow it out.

    Also . . . the advice above about smoking s l o w l y is also key. You will enjoy the cigar and it will taste much better if you smoke slowly.
